The Usborne Fairy Tale Collections are curated anthologies featuring classic and beloved fairy tales from various cultures, designed for young readers. These collections aim to introduce children to timeless stories, often accompanied by engaging illustrations and accessible language, fostering a love for reading and storytelling.
